CALMAC IceMat® systems are simple, high-quality ice rinks. Unlike other mat systems, CALMAC offers a factory-installed main header design option, which minimizes time and labor. IceMat also provides greater heat-exchange surface area than conventional indirect or direct refrigeration piping systems. This feature allows IceMat to make good quality ice even when air temperatures reach over 90°F. IceMat systems consist of a series of mats, which are unrolled over the rink floor. The mats are made of tubes that are evenly spaced and uniformly raised over the rink floor by preinstalled, rigid, plastic spacer strips.

Decrease your installation time
To further decrease installation time, the tubes of IceMat II are factory-attached to main PVC headers. The headers are interconnected using groove lock connectors that enable quick assembly and the leak-free circulation of coolant to and from the refrigeration unit (chiller).
Simple design
After the system is connected to the refrigeration unit, the coolant (glycol, methanol or calcium chloride) is circulated through the tubes to begin the cooling process. IceMat’s piping system provides a unique counterflow that circulates coolant in opposite directions, to even out surface temperatures. As the mats cool, water is sprayed on the rink as mist and then in a progressively larger flow as more of the water freezes. Within hours, ice completely covers the mats and forms a perfectly uniform ice sheet, which then can be painted.
